Review summary

Summarized from anonymous rental reviews on Openigloo.

Tenant reviews for buildings managed by John Kucharczyk reveal mixed management experiences. Positive feedback includes some buildings with responsive supers and management, clean and quiet apartments, and well-maintained common areas. Good locations and affordability are also noted. However, significant concerns arise regarding pest control, with recurring roach and occasional rodent problems, and poor cleanliness in certain buildings. Responsiveness from management and supers is inconsistent, with delays in maintenance and package theft frequently mentioned. Noise and neighborhood safety issues appear in some locations. Rent increases without corresponding improvements add to tenant dissatisfaction. Prospective renters should expect variable management quality, with some buildings better maintained than others.

Open violations

From past 10 years · Updated 5 days ago

Average violations per unit for this owner or associate is better than the city average.

Owner average0.09Violations per unit
NYC average0.81Violations per unit
62Class C
Immediately hazardous

Rodents, pest, mold, inadequate heat or hot water, defective building parts

37Class B
Hazardous

Smoke detector issues, inadequate lighting, no lighting for stairways

22Class A
Non-hazardous

No peephole on a door, no street number on the building, unlawful keeping of animals

0Class I
Missing info

Missing or non-compliant with administrative information orders or filings
